급격하게 발전하는 오늘날 디지털 시대에는 인공지능(AI)과 지능형 로봇이 대세로 자리 잡았습니다. 인공지능에 대한 사람들의 수요가 지속적으로 증가함에 따라 다양한 기술과 프레임워크가 등장하고 있습니다. 이번 글에서는 Gin 프레임워크를 활용하여 인공지능과 지능형 로봇 기능을 구현하는 방법을 소개하겠습니다.
Gin 프레임워크란 무엇인가요?
Gin은 Go 언어로 작성된 웹 프레임워크입니다. 빠른 라우팅, 미들웨어 기능 및 템플릿 렌더링을 지원합니다. Gin은 RESTful API 개발에도 널리 사용되며 유용한 확장 기능도 많이 제공합니다.
Gin 프레임워크를 사용하는 이유는 무엇입니까?
경량 웹 프레임워크인 Gin은 간단하고 사용하기 쉬운 많은 API를 제공하며 성능과 확장성도 뛰어납니다. 또한 많은 미들웨어도 지원하며 많은 기능을 빠르게 구현할 수 있습니다. 따라서 Gin 프레임워크를 기반으로 인공지능과 지능형 로봇 기능을 빠르게 개발하고 배포할 수 있습니다.
Gin 프레임워크를 사용하여 인공 지능 기능을 구현하는 방법은 무엇입니까?
Gin 프레임워크를 사용하여 인공 지능 기능을 구현하려면 원시 데이터, 모델 교육 및 API 인터페이스와 같은 몇 가지 주요 구성 요소가 필요합니다.
1. 원본 데이터
모델 학습을 시작하기 전에 사진, 음성, 텍스트 등이 포함될 수 있는 원본 데이터 샘플을 준비해야 합니다.
2. 모델 훈련
Gin 프레임워크를 사용하여 인공 지능 기능을 구현하려면 딥 러닝 모델 또는 기계 학습 모델을 훈련해야 합니다. TensorFlow, Pytorch 또는 Scikit-learn과 같은 프레임워크를 사용하여 모델을 훈련할 수 있습니다. 훈련이 완료된 후 모델을 디스크에 저장하고 Gin 애플리케이션에 모델을 로드해야 합니다.
3.API 인터페이스
Gin 프레임워크에서는 라우팅을 사용하여 API 인터페이스를 정의할 수 있습니다. 클라이언트가 HTTP 프로토콜을 통해 요청을 보내면 Gin 프레임워크는 해당 요청을 해당 핸들러로 라우팅합니다. 핸들러에서는 로드된 모델을 사용하여 데이터를 처리하고 처리 결과를 반환할 수 있습니다.
Gin 프레임워크를 사용하여 지능형 로봇 기능을 구현하는 방법은 무엇입니까?
Gin 프레임워크를 사용하여 지능형 로봇 기능을 구현하려면 음성 인식, 자연어 처리, API 인터페이스 등 여러 구성 요소가 필요합니다.
1. 음성 인식
로봇이 음성을 이해하려면 음성 인식 기술을 사용해야 합니다. Kaldi, CMUSphinx 또는 DeepSpeech 등과 같은 오픈 소스 음성 인식 라이브러리를 사용할 수 있습니다. 음성 인식 결과를 텍스트로 구문 분석한 후 자연어 처리 구성 요소에 전달할 수 있습니다.
2. 자연어 처리
자연어 처리란 인간의 자연어를 이해하는 기계의 능력을 말합니다. 자연어 처리 구성 요소는 텍스트를 의미론적 표현으로 변환하고 의도 인식, 명명된 엔터티 인식 등을 수행할 수 있습니다. StanfordNLP나 Spacy 등과 같은 자연어 처리 라이브러리를 사용할 수 있습니다.
3.API 인터페이스
인공 지능 애플리케이션의 API 인터페이스와 유사하게 Gin 프레임워크를 사용하여 지능형 로봇 API 인터페이스를 정의할 수 있습니다. 이 시나리오에서는 검색, 추천, 채팅 등을 포함한 일부 명령을 정의할 수 있습니다. 로봇이 요청을 받으면 Gin 프레임워크는 해당 요청을 해당 핸들러로 라우팅합니다. 핸들러에서는 자연어 처리 구성 요소를 사용하여 요청을 처리하고 처리 결과를 반환할 수 있습니다.
결론
이번 글에서는 Gin 프레임워크를 활용하여 인공지능과 지능형 로봇 기능을 구현하는 방법을 소개했습니다. 우리는 Gin 프레임워크의 기능과 이점에 대해 배웠고 Gin 프레임워크의 일부 주요 구성 요소를 사용하여 이러한 기능을 구현하는 방법을 탐색했습니다. 인공 지능 및 지능형 로봇 분야의 지속적인 발전으로 인해 Gin 프레임워크를 사용하여 관련 기능을 구현하는 것이 더 쉽고 효율적이 될 것입니다.
위 내용은 Gin 프레임워크를 사용하여 인공지능 및 지능형 로봇 기능 구현의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!